In an experiment, Mendel grew 633 green pea plants with either wrinkled seed-coats (dominant) or smooth (recessive). If the rati

o of the wrinkled seed-coat plants to the smooth seed-coat plants was 3:1, how many smooth seed-coat plants did he grow? A) 158 B) 211 C) 633 D) 844
Biology
2 answers:
irinina [24]2 years ago
8 0

Answer: There are 158 smooth seed coat plants he grew.

Explanation:

Since we have given that

Total number of green pea plants with either wrinkled or smooth = 633

Ratio of wrinkled seed coat plants to the smooth seed coat plants = 3:1

So, Number of smooth seed cost plants that he grow is given by

\dfrac{1}{4}\times 633\\\\=\dfrac{633}{4}\\\\=158.25\\\\\approx 158

Hence, there are 158 smooth seed coat plants he grew.

ATP is not generated directly in the citric acid cycle. Instead, an intermediate is first generated by substrate-level phosphorylation. The intermediate is GTP.

<h3>What is GTP?</h3>
  • A purine nucleoside triphosphate is guanosine-5'-triphosphate.
  • It serves as one of the components necessary for the creation of RNA during transcription.
  • The main distinction between its structure and that of the guanosine nucleoside is the presence of phosphates on the ribose sugar of nucleotides like GTP.
  • Also known as guanosine triphosphate, this energy-dense nucleotide is similar to ATP and is made up of guanine, ribose, and three phosphate groups.
  • It is required for the creation of peptide bonds during protein synthesis.
  • Adenine nitrogenous base, sugar ribose, and triphosphate make up ATP, a nucleoside triphosphate, whereas guanine nitrogenous base, sugar ribose, and triphosphate make up GTP.
  • This is the main distinction between the two compounds.
  • The alpha-guanosine subunit's diphosphate (GDP) is converted into guanosine triphosphate (GTP), and the GTP-bound alpha-subunit subsequently separates from the beta- and gamma-subunits.
